Transaction 886943e3433215ed9b1d5b3fb61037fcf5cd9b52a30e25bdc40cdabde134a80f

1 Input
2 Outputs
  • 886943e3433215ed9b1d5b3fb61037fcf5cd9b52a30e25bdc40cdabde134a80f:0
  • value  263611
    address  32b2ed6uyf6xUEqQUhFui6b9R4vYFprrm4
  • 886943e3433215ed9b1d5b3fb61037fcf5cd9b52a30e25bdc40cdabde134a80f:1
  • value  2465283
    address  33zHVX5psepXyQQ9yTbZMGGQNjkdWSFcfD